To comfortably buy a median-priced home in ZIP 80105 in Deer Trail town, CO, a household would need roughly $103,000 in annual income under a 20% down, 30-year loan at 6.8% (illustrative), keeping housing costs near 28% of income. Estimated monthly PITI is about $2,405. That is about 18% above the local median household income ($86,964), so the median earner would likely stretch or need a larger down payment. Rates, taxes, insurance, and HOA fees vary — treat this as a planning estimate, not a lender quote.
